Signs It's Time to Replace Your AC in Southlake
Not every problem means a new system. If the fix is small and your AC is under ten years old, our AC repair team can often save it. But when these signs stack up on an aging unit, replacement is usually the cheaper call over the next few summers.
Repairs keep stacking up
When you’re calling for a fix every summer and the bills add up toward half the price of a new unit, replacement usually saves money over the long run.
The system is 12 to 15 years old
Most AC units lose efficiency and reliability past a decade, especially after years of running through Southlake’s long cooling season.
Energy bills keep climbing
An aging or undersized system works harder to hold temperature, and a higher-SEER2 replacement often pays back the difference in monthly savings.
Uneven cooling or constant running
Hot rooms and cycles that never catch up point to a system that no longer matches your home, something a right-sized replacement fixes.
AC Systems We Install in Southlake
Whatever fits your home and budget, we install it to manufacturer spec on every major brand we carry (York, Trane, Lennox, Daikin, Carrier). Here's what each system does and who it suits best.
Central Air Conditioning
Still the workhorse for most Southlake homes, sending cool air to every room through the ducts you already have. Our installers size it with a load calculation, so you don’t end up with a unit that’s too big, short-cycles, and runs up the bill.
Ductless Mini-Splits
The fix for the room that’s always too hot: a bonus room, a garage, an addition the ductwork never reached. No ducts required, and our installers place the heads where the air actually lands evenly.
Heat Pumps
One system that cools all summer and heats through a mild Texas winter, usually the most efficient upgrade you can make. Before you commit, our team runs the numbers and tells you honestly whether it fits your home.
Packaged / Rooftop Units
When there’s no room indoors for a split system, an all-in-one unit on the roof or slab does the job. We install and commission it so it runs efficiently from the first cycle.
Dual-Fuel (Hybrid) Systems
A heat pump and a gas furnace working as a team, each taking over when it’s the cheaper way to heat. Our techs dial in the changeover so the system always leans on the lower-cost source.
Geothermal Systems
The quietest, lowest-cost system to run over its life, pulling steady temperatures from the ground instead of fighting the Texas air. It’s a specialty of ours, walked through on our geothermal systems page.

What’s Included in Our Air Conditioning Maintenance Service?
When Ideal In Air performs air conditioning maintenance, our HVAC technicians complete a full-system tune-up, cleaning condenser and evaporator coils, checking refrigerant levels, inspecting blower motors, tightening electrical connections, and lubricating essential components. We also test airflow, calibrate your thermostat, and assess duct conditions for hidden issues. This detailed AC maintenance service keeps your system efficient, reliable, and fully prepared for Southlake’s demanding summer heat.
The Right Time for Maintenance
The best time to schedule air conditioning maintenance is early spring, before rising temperatures push your system into heavy use. A late-summer or early-fall tune-up also helps protect your AC from wear after months of operation. What to Consider Before Installing a New AC
Home Size and Layout
The right size doesn’t come from the sticker on your old unit; it comes from a Manual J load calculation. Too big and it short-cycles and runs up the bill, too small and it never catches a July afternoon. Our techs measure your home so the system actually fits it.
Budget and Financing Options
Most full AC replacements in Southlake run $5,000 to $10,000 installed, depending on size and efficiency. You see the full price before any work starts, broken out so nothing hides, and financing is available through Wisetack and FTL Finance. You’ll never get “call us and we’ll see” as a cost answer.
Energy Efficiency
A higher SEER2 rating buys you the same cool air for less money every month, and in Southlake the system runs most of the year, so it adds up fast. Our team shows you the difference in dollars, not jargon. Full breakdown in our SEER2 guide.
Ductwork and Installation Space
A brand-new system is only as good as the ducts feeding it, and leaky runs can waste a third of what you paid for. Before installing, our techs check the ductwork for leaks and sizing problems so you’re not cooling the attic.
Climate and Weather Conditions
Southlake summers run triple digits for months on end, and that’s the load your system has to beat. We pick equipment built to hold up to it instead of reusing whatever tonnage happened to be there before.
System Lifespan and Warranty
A new AC should last 12 to 15 years, and ours is backed by a 10-year parts, labor, and compressor warranty, with a lifetime compressor on select York models. The full terms live on our warranty page.
Local Regulations and Permits
Every install in Southlake has to meet Texas code and be permitted, and skipping that can haunt you at resale. Our team pulls the permits and makes sure the job passes inspection, so it’s done right and on the books.
Rebates and Incentives
A high-efficiency system can qualify for manufacturer or utility rebates that quietly knock down the price. We’ll tell you which ones actually apply to your install so you don’t leave money on the table.
